1990 Daihatsu Mira vs. 1997 Oldsmobile Cutlass

To start off, 1997 Oldsmobile Cutlass is newer by 7 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1990 Daihatsu Mira.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1990 Daihatsu Mira would be higher. At 3,134 cc (6 cylinders), 1997 Oldsmobile Cutlass is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1997 Oldsmobile Cutlass (150 HP) has 88 more horse power than 1990 Daihatsu Mira. (62 HP) In normal driving conditions, 1997 Oldsmobile Cutlass should accelerate faster than 1990 Daihatsu Mira.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1997 Oldsmobile Cutlass weights approximately 725 kg more than 1990 Daihatsu Mira.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.

Both vehicles are front wheel drive (FWD). Which offers better traction when its slippery than rear w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. 1997 Oldsmobile Cutlass has automatic transmission and 1990 Daihatsu Mira has manual transmission. 1990 Daihatsu Mira will offer better control over acceleration and deceleration in addition to better fuel efficiency overall. 1997 Oldsmobile Cutlass will be easier to drive especially in heavy traffic.

Compare all specifications:

1990 Daihatsu Mira 1997 Oldsmobile Cutlass
Make Daihatsu Oldsmobile
Model Mira Cutlass
Year Released 1990 1997
Engine Position Front Front
Engine Size 659 cc 3134 cc
Engine Cylinders 3 cylinders 6 cylinders
Engine Type in-line V
Horse Power 62 HP 150 HP
Drive Type Front Front
Transmission Type Manual Automatic
Number of Seats 4 seats 4 seats
Vehicle Weight 675 kg 1400 kg
Vehicle Length 3310 mm 4850 mm
Vehicle Width 1410 mm 1770 mm
Wheelbase Size 2180 mm 2720 mm
